Hi, I am struggling with composing a filter and I hope someone on the list can point me in the right direction. I am using Net::LDAP v0.19, perl 5.005_03 against Novell eDirectory The script I am working on is to display a list of users who have never logged on to the network. This is stored in the LDAP attribute lastLoginTime in eDirectory. If I make the filter (& (objectclass=inetOrgPerson) (lastLoginTime=*)) I get a list of the users who have logged in. Can I somehow reverse this so that I get a list of those who do NOT have a lastLoginTime attribute ? I tried the obvious (& (objectclass=inetOrgPerson) (lastLoginTime!=*)) but that just died with a "Bad filter" error. It seems that Novell does not return an attribute at all rather than an attribute that has a null value. My workaround is just to get all the users and then test for the attribute in the return list but it isn't going to scale very well ;-) All help much appreciated.
